Grundfos is the world's largest manufacturer of pumps, providing water for homes, farms, commercial buildings and industrial applications. Since its inception in 1945, the company has flourished from one small factory in Bjerringbro, Denmark to 84 companies in more than 50 countries worldwide. Grundfos now employs nearly 20,000 people on five continents.
